Compared to Estimates, Synopsys (SNPS) Q3 Earnings: A Look at Key Metrics
ZACKS· 2025-09-09 22:31
Core Insights - Synopsys reported revenue of $1.74 billion for the quarter ended July 2025, reflecting a 14% increase year-over-year, but fell short of the Zacks Consensus Estimate by 1.61% [1] - The company's EPS was $3.39, down from $3.43 in the same quarter last year, and missed the consensus estimate of $3.84 by 11.72% [1] Revenue Breakdown - Maintenance and service revenue reached $330.97 million, exceeding the average estimate of $290.38 million by analysts, marking an 18.2% year-over-year increase [4] - Total products revenue was $1.41 billion, below the estimated $1.48 billion, but still represented a 13.1% increase compared to the previous year [4] - Design IP revenue was $427.6 million, significantly lower than the average estimate of $539.28 million, indicating a year-over-year decline of 7.7% [4] - Design Automation revenue was $1.31 billion, surpassing the average estimate of $1.23 billion, with a year-over-year growth of 23.5% [4] - Upfront products revenue was $516.4 million, slightly below the estimate of $532.56 million, showing a 16.7% increase year-over-year [4] - Time-based products revenue was $892.36 million, falling short of the estimated $945.56 million, but still reflecting an 11.1% year-over-year growth [4] Stock Performance - Synopsys shares have returned -1.1% over the past month, underperforming the Zacks S&P 500 composite, which increased by 1.9% [3] - The stock currently holds a Zacks Rank 4 (Sell), suggesting potential underperformance in the near term [3]
Synopsys (SNPS) Q2 Earnings: Taking a Look at Key Metrics Versus Estimates
ZACKS· 2025-05-28 22:31
Core Insights - Synopsys reported revenue of $1.6 billion for the quarter ended April 2025, reflecting a year-over-year increase of 10.3% and an EPS of $3.67, up from $3.00 in the same quarter last year [1] - The reported revenue met the Zacks Consensus Estimate, with a slight surprise of +0.16%, while the EPS exceeded expectations by +8.26% [1] Revenue Breakdown - Maintenance and service revenue was $265.26 million, below the estimated $279.24 million, representing a year-over-year decline of -4.1% [4] - Total products revenue reached $1.34 billion, slightly above the $1.32 billion estimate, marking a year-over-year increase of +13.7% [4] - Design IP revenue was $482 million, surpassing the average estimate of $443.37 million, with a year-over-year growth of +20.6% [4] - Design Automation revenue was $1.12 billion, below the estimated $1.16 billion, showing a year-over-year increase of +6.4% [4] - Upfront products revenue was $510.68 million, exceeding the estimate of $415.15 million, with a significant year-over-year increase of +28.8% [4] - Time-based products revenue was $828.33 million, falling short of the $904.12 million estimate, but still reflecting a year-over-year growth of +6% [4] Stock Performance - Synopsys shares have returned +11.1% over the past month, outperforming the Zacks S&P 500 composite's +7.4% change [3] - The stock currently holds a Zacks Rank 3 (Hold), indicating potential performance in line with the broader market in the near term [3]
